Choosing the Right Collapsible Camping Chair

Key Considerations: Weight Capacity & Durability

The first, and arguably most important, factor when selecting a collapsible camping chair is its weight capacity. Chairs vary significantly, ranging from around 200lbs to over 500lbs. Choosing a chair with a capacity higher than your weight (and factoring in any gear you might set on it) ensures stability and prevents damage. Beyond the stated capacity, look at the frame material. Steel frames offer excellent durability and higher weight capacities, often seen in chairs like the SAILARY or ALPHA CAMP options. However, they tend to be heavier. Aluminum alloy (like in the MOON LENCE and Naturehike chairs) provides a lighter weight but may have a lower capacity. Finally, the fabric plays a big role. 600D Oxford fabric is a common, durable choice, resisting tears and wear. Higher denier numbers (like 300x300D in the NEWBULIG) generally indicate a tougher fabric.

Comfort Features: Seat Size & Back Support

Collapsible chairs aren’t known for being plush, but comfort levels vary. Seat size is crucial, especially for longer periods of use. Oversized chairs (like the NEWBULIG) provide more room to spread out, while more compact models prioritize portability. Back support is another key element. Chairs with taller backrests (like the SAILARY) and ergonomic designs offer better lumbar support, reducing strain during extended sitting. Consider whether a fully cushioned seat and back (Coleman) are important to you for maximum comfort.

Portability & Storage: Weight & Packed Size

If you’re backpacking or have limited storage space, weight and packed size are critical. Ultralight chairs (MOON LENCE, Naturehike) are designed for minimal weight and pack down incredibly small, making them ideal for hiking. However, these often sacrifice some comfort and weight capacity. Chairs with built-in carry bags (Coleman, ALPHA CAMP) simplify transport. Consider whether a compact folded size is more important than a few extra ounces. Telescoping stools (NUMANU) offer a unique adjustable height and extremely compact storage.

Additional Features to Consider

  • Storage Options: Many chairs include cup holders, side pockets, and even cooler bags (NEWBULIG, Coleman, ALPHA CAMP) for added convenience.
  • Fabric Waterproofing: A water-resistant or waterproof fabric (SAILARY) is essential for dealing with unexpected rain or damp ground.
  • Foot Design: Wide, non-slip feet (NEWBULIG) or anti-sink feet (Naturehike) improve stability on uneven terrain.
  • Warranty: A warranty (Coleman, NUMANU) can provide peace of mind and protect your investment.
